  • Products should be cleaned only with a soft cloth dampened with clear water and wiped dry with a cloth. Water or soap residue should not be left on the product as the chemicals or minerals contained within will eventually violate the protective coating and attack the finish. Do not use harsh cleaners or waxes to clean the product as the will also attack the protective finish.
